The overall objective of this investigation is to examine the impact of different animal and microbial-based protein sources to support whole body protein synthesis in adults. To do this, investigators will employ a 'breath test' method developed in our laboratory as well as urine sampling. The results of this study will allow us to better understand the impact of dietary protein quality for maintaining health and body protein mass in adults.",[89],"Protein Metabolism",[91,92,93,94,95,96],"Protein quality","protein metabolism","stable isotopes","protein oxidation","indicator amino acid oxidation","protein synthesis","2025-08-22",{"date":99,"type":100},"2025-08-29","ACTUAL",{"date":102,"type":100},"2025-07-01",{"date":104,"type":83},"2025-12-31",{"name":63,"class":6},1]
